advanced phase Postdoc "Corporate and individual immunity - understanding their relationship in a non-social insect, Tribolium castaneum"

Projektnummer

0054424

Zusammenfassung

Tribolium beetles excrete Quinones into their flour environment. Quinones show broad antimicrobial activity, and therefore can be considered as an "external" immune defence. Previously Dr. Joop could demonstrate that the production of Quinones is traded-off with the internally acting innate immune system, and that the excretion of Quinones comes at the cost of decreased larval survival. Based on these findings, the proposed project aims at an in-depth analysis of the evolution and function of external immunity.
